Structural Crack Repair in Fort Collins, CO
Structural crack repair services involve assessing and addressing cracks that develop in a building’s foundation, walls, or other structural elements. These services are essential for maintaining the stability and safety of residential properties, especially when cracks are caused by settling, shifting soil, or other structural stresses. Projects typically include repairing cracks in basement walls, foundation blocks, or exterior masonry, as well as addressing cracks that may compromise the integrity of load-bearing walls or support structures. Property owners often want to understand the severity of the cracks, the methods used for repair, and how the work can prevent future issues related to shifting or settling.
Before requesting structural crack repair, homeowners should consider the size, location, and pattern of the cracks, as these details can indicate the urgency and type of repair needed. It’s also helpful to understand whether the cracks are surface-level or indicative of deeper structural concerns. Proper assessment can determine if repairs are purely cosmetic or if more extensive stabilization is necessary. Clear communication about the property’s history, recent movement, and any existing foundation concerns can assist in choosing the most appropriate repair approach to ensure long-term stability.

Structural Crack Repair Questions
What types of cracks can be repaired? Structural crack repair addresses foundation, wall, and slab cracks caused by settling or shifting.
How do I know if a crack needs repair? Cracks that are wide, growing, or accompanied by other signs of movement may require professional assessment and repair.
What methods are used for crack repair? Common methods include epoxy injections, carbon fiber reinforcement, and polyurethane sealing, depending on the crack type.
Why is timely repair important? Prompt repair helps prevent further damage, such as water intrusion or structural instability, protecting the property's integrity.
